LUNCE v. DOWD

No. 12384.

261 F.2d 351 (1958)

Charles H. LUNCE and John R. Reynolds, Petitioners-Appellees, v. Alfred F. DOWD, Warden of the Indiana State Prison, Respondent-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als Seventh Circuit.

December 3, 1958.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ert M. O'Mahoney, Deputy Atty. Gen., Edwin K. Steers, Atty. Gen., John A. Pushor, Whiteland, Ind., for appellant.

Robert S. Baker, Indianapolis, Ind., Thomas A. Hoadley, Deputy Public Defender, Bloomington, Ind., for appellees.

Before DUFFY, Chief Judge, and HASTINGS and KNOCH, Circuit Judges.


HASTINGS, Circuit Judge.

This appeal is from an order of the district court granting a petition for a writ of habeas corpus and discharging two prisoners from the custody of the Warden of the Indiana State Prison following a hearing pursuant to the remand of this court in Lunce v. Overlade, 7 Cir., 1957, 244 F.2d 108.
